MISHAWKA, Ind. -- The School City of Mishawaka will be hosting the second annual Take a Mental Health Day at Central Park on Saturday.
The event runs from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m., and a free picnic lunch will be handed out to the first 300 attendees.
Activities will include a bounce house, photo booth and Zen Garden alongside free giveaways.
